Latest Patents

Hietkamp's most recent patents include a sophisticated method for operating a gas burner. This innovation involves controlling the mixing ratio of a gas/air mixture through a pneumatic controller. The method enhances combustion quality by monitoring it via a combustion quality sensor during the burner on phases. When the combustion quality falls within a defined range, the mixing ratio remains unchanged. However, if the combustion quality is outside this range, adjustments are made to the gas throttle to ensure optimal performance.
